College Football:

Oregon's Jabbar Muhammad is one of 15 semifinalists for the Jim Thorpe Award, for the nation's most outstanding defensive back. The senior transfer is one of the key reasons the Ducks rank number 12 nationally in total defense. Coaches and players talk about game week preparations for the trip to Michigan on the Oregon Ducks Insider daily podcast. 

Oregon State got some good recruiting news during its bye week with a commitment from three-star Edge rusher Bleu Dannon. The high school senior out of Arizona will enroll with OSU in January. Coaches are out on the recruiting trail the rest of the week. Then it’s back to game week prep for San Jose State at Reser Stadium November 9th.

NBA:

The Trail Blazers got a surprise win over the LA Clippers last night. After a slow start to the first quarter where they got down by 10 they trailed by four at the end of one. Then a run in the second gave them a 4-point lead at the half. They were down three at the end of the third and traded baskets through the 4th before Deandre Ayton’s defensive effort sealed the win for 106 - 105 fina. It’s back to Portland tomorrow for a tough matchup against Oklahoma City. 

NFL: Week 9

Seahawks receiver DK Metcalf did not practice yesterday but coach Mike Macdonald told reporters afterwards he was still optimistic the star pass-catcher would be able to go Sunday. Cornerback Devon Witherspoon also sat out with a foot injury. Macdonald gave a good report on Edge Rusher Dre’Mont Jones not being too worried about a sore shoulder, and right tackle George Fant could see the field this weekend, too. Seattle is trying to get healthy enough to beat the Rams, then head into the bye week to rest, and possibly get a few more additions to the line-up like left tackle Abraham Lucas.
